Wednesday preview: US new home sales, German consumer confidence in focus
(Sharecast News) - Investors' focus in the middle of the week will be on the US housing market.
At 1500 BST the Department of Commerce is expected to announce that new home sales were little changed month-on-month in May at 640,000.
Later in the session, at 1700 BST the US Treasury will conduct an auction of five-year debt.
In Germany, at 0700 BST consultancy GfK will publish the results of its survey for German consumer confidence in July.
No major economic reports are due in the UK.
